In this book, Dr. Aliza Pressman provides a compassionate and reassuring approach to parenting, emphasizing that there is no one 'right' way to raise good humans. The book is centered around five core principles: Relationship, Reflection, Regulation, Rules, and Repair. These principles are designed to be adaptable and aligned with the parent's own values and their children's unique temperaments. Dr. Pressman encourages parents to practice these principles to build strong relationships, reflect on their own experiences, help their children regulate emotions, establish clear rules, and repair conflicts. In *Chatter*, Ethan Kross delves into the silent conversations we have with ourselves, examining how these internal dialogues shape our lives, work, and relationships. Kross, drawing from his own lab research and real-world case studies, explains how negative self-talk (referred to as 'chatter') can have detrimental effects on our health, mood, and social connections. However, he also provides tools and strategies to manage and harness this inner voice positively. These tools include techniques such as zooming out to gain perspective, using the second person to increase psychological distance, and leveraging the power of nature and placebos. The book is a comprehensive guide on how to transform negative self-talk into a constructive and supportive inner voice.
I’m so excited to welcome back Dr. Ethan Kross, psychologist, neuroscientist, and author of Chatter, for a fascinating conversation about the inner voice we all live with—and how it can help or hurt us. We talk about how to support our kids (and ourselves) when that voice gets loud, critical, or overwhelming. Ethan shares incredibly helpful, science-backed tools for calming the chatter, building resilience, and knowing when support turns into co-rumination.
